安装mysql时,出现vcruntime140_1.dll缺失如何解决
时间: 2023-04-02 08:01:32 浏览: 182
您好,您可以尝试以下几种方法来解决vcruntime140_1.dll缺失的问题:
1. 重新安装 Microsoft Visual C++ Redistributable for Visual Studio 2015,下载地址:https://www.microsoft.com/en-us/download/details.aspx?id=48145
2. 将vcruntime140_1.dll文件下载到您的计算机上,并将其放置在正确的文件夹中。您可以从以下网站下载该文件:https://www.dll-files.com/vcruntime140_1.dll.html
3. 运行Windows更新,确保您的操作系统和所有相关组件都是最新的。
希望这些方法可以帮助您解决问题。
相关问题
在Windows系统中,如何解决安装MySQL时出现的VCRUNTIME140_1.dll缺失问题,并完成数据库的初始化与配置?
解决VCRUNTIME140_1.dll缺失问题是Windows系统安装MySQL过程中的常见步骤之一,尤其是在使用MySQL 8.0+版本时。根据《Windows安装MySQL全攻略:含VCRUNTIME140_1.dll缺失解决》这份资料的指导,我们可以采取以下步骤来完成问题的解决:
参考资源链接:[Windows安装MySQL全攻略:含VCRUNTIME140_1.dll缺失解决](https://wenku.csdn.net/doc/6401ac7acce7214c316ec00c?spm=1055.2569.3001.10343)
1. 确认错误:在安装MySQL或初始化数据库时,如果出现错误提示说找不到VCRUNTIME140_1.dll,表示系统缺少运行MySQL所需的Visual C++运行时库文件。
2. 下载文件:可以通过微软官方网站下载Visual C++ Redistributable for Visual Studio 2015、2017和2019的安装包,确保选择了正确版本(32位或64位),以匹配你的MySQL安装。
3. 安装运行时库:下载完成后,运行安装程序并遵循提示安装Visual C++运行时库。安装过程中可能需要重启计算机。
4. 重新尝试安装:安装完运行时库后,重新启动安装MySQL的步骤。如果是在初始化过程中遇到该错误,重新运行初始化命令`mysqld --initialize --console`。
5. 检查配置文件:确保`my.ini`配置文件中的`[mysqld]`部分包含了`basedir`和`datadir`设置,分别指定MySQL安装目录和数据文件目录。
6. 启动MySQL服务:初始化完成后,使用命令`net start mysql`启动MySQL服务。
7. 登录MySQL:使用临时密码登录MySQL,命令为`mysql -u root -p`,然后输入你在初始化时获得的临时密码。
8. 更改密码:登录后,建议立即更改root用户的密码,使用`ALTER USER 'root'@'localhost' IDENTIFIED BY '新密码';`命令。
9. 验证安装:通过执行简单查询,如`SELECT VERSION();`,来验证MySQL是否正确安装和运行。
通过以上步骤,可以有效解决Windows系统安装MySQL时遇到的VCRUNTIME140_1.dll缺失问题,并成功初始化和配置数据库。根据《Windows安装MySQL全攻略:含VCRUNTIME140_1.dll缺失解决》所提供的信息,用户不仅能解决特定的问题,还可以深入了解整个安装流程的各个环节。
参考资源链接:[Windows安装MySQL全攻略:含VCRUNTIME140_1.dll缺失解决](https://wenku.csdn.net/doc/6401ac7acce7214c316ec00c?spm=1055.2569.3001.10343)
阅读全文